Model Mini Car Museum

Model Mini car museum is situated in Ooty. This place has a wonderful collection and display of model cars and other vehicles by popular brands (vehicle manufacturers) across the globe.  If you are a car lover, this is the ‘perfect’ place for you. Starting from the oldest wagon which was introduced in the world till the latest modern, sleek and fastest machines, you will get information regarding each and every bit of different models of cars from the car lovers who own the place.

An old wagon (model)

The model of the car which was gifted to the Maharaja of Mysore!

These models look so ‘life- like’ and a brief description is provided in each and every section of the displayed models. I still remember the Benz car model which was specially designed for the Maharaja of Mysore at that age. A red coloured Benz with gold studded designs! Even the different models of Rolls Royce which only a few lucky customers who are ‘chosen’ can use, are displayed here in the form of mini models. Limited edition cars, bikes and vans are also displayed here. The old vans which were used by Gypsies and different models of jeeps can also be seen here. Even the Indian brand cars and bikes are displayed here.


Even the toy car models like ‘Lightning Mc Queen’, Different ‘Hot Wheels’ cars etc attract even the young and budding car lovers. Photography is allowed here which other museums usually do not allow due to security reasons. Even if the visitors are doubtful regarding anything related to automobiles, you can enquire the details and discuss it with the group of car lovers who made this place indeed a mini world of cars. This well – maintained place is worth an appreciation.

Arthunkal Basilica/St Andrew’s Basilica

St Andrew’s Basilica or St Andrew’s Forane church is located in Arthunkal, which is a coastal town and a major pilgrimage centre which is located in Cherthala in Alappuzha District of the state of Kerala. The nearest railway station is Cherthala Railway station and the nearest airport is Nedumbassery Airport in Kochi. This Basilica is situated in Aleppey, the land of backwaters and lagoons where house boat rides attract the tourists. A Photograph of St Andrew's Basilica This church has a very significant role in the history. This church was originally built by the Portuguese missionaries in the 16 th century. The church was later re-built in 1584. In 1674, the idol of St. Sebastian, struck with arrows all over his bleeding body, which was sculptured in Milan, was brought here and was placed. This church, the first parish of the Diocese of Aleppey was elevated to the status of Basilica on 9 th July 2010. The feast of St Sebastian is a grand celebration here which ...

Palakkad Fort - A Fort with Historical Importance

Palakkad Fort Palakkad Fort, known as   Tipu's Fort is situated   within the  heart of Palakkad  city  of Kerala state, Southern  India .  It  was   engineered  by Haider Ali in 1766 AD and remains  one amongst   the simplest  preserved forts in Kerala. The  native  ruler, Palakkad Achchan, was originally a tributary of the Zamorin,  however  had become  free  before  the start  of the eighteenth century.  Haider Ali  taken  upon  the chance   to achieve  possession of a strategically  vital  location  like  Palghat, and from  that point   till  1790 the fort was  frequently   within the  hands of the Mysore Sultans.  It  was   initially  taken by the latter in 1768  once   commissioned military officer  Wood captured it  through  his r...
